What Are Compostable Wedding Plates?
Compostable wedding plates are elegantly designed tableware made from natural materials that can decompose back into the earth without leaving harmful residues. Unlike traditional plates, which can take hundreds of years to degrade, compostable plates are made from organic substances like sugarcane, bamboo, or palm leaves. They are popular choices for environmentally-conscious couples looking to minimize their carbon footprint while ensuring their wedding remains stylish and functional. Environmental Impact of Compostable Materials
The environmental impact of choosing compostable plates is significant. When disposed of correctly in composting facilities, these plates break down within 90 to 180 days, returning valuable nutrients to the soil. This contrasts sharply with plastic plates, which can linger for centuries. By selecting compostable options, couples actively contribute to a circular economy that prioritizes sustainability over wastefulness.

Materials Used in Compostable Wedding Plates
Compostable wedding plates are made from a variety of materials, each contributing to their unique advantages. For example:
- Bamboo: Known for its durability and sleek appearance, bamboo plates are strong enough to hold heavier dishes.
- Bagasse: This is made from sugarcane remnants and is highly biodegradable, making it an eco-friendly option for plateware.
- Palm Leaf: These plates have a beautiful natural look and are sturdy, ideal for serving all types of cuisines.
- Compostable Paper: Often made from recycled materials, these plates are lightweight and ideal for snacks and lighter meals.

Serving Food on Compostable Plates
When serving food on compostable plates, ensure that the food is compatible with the plate materials. For example, use palm leaf plates for foods that are denser or oilier, as these plates offer sturdy support. Avoid overly hot items if using paper plates, as they may not hold up under extreme temperatures. Clear labeling helps guests navigate which plates work best with particular dishes.
